This week’s mass shooting at an elementary school in Uvalde, Texas, hasabout the merit of having officers on campus and whether a police presence would help deter a similar incident from occurring in Los Angeles.

“But preventing these incidents in the future hinges on immediate federal action to restrict access to guns, especially automatic weapons, that bring senseless violence to our communities,” she continued. “We are fortunate that California is a state that takes gun control seriously, but it’s not enough to prevent guns from crossing state lines and proliferating in our communities.

Officer Gil Gamez, the president of the union that represents rank-and-file LASPD officers, said in an interview that the district’s schools are “grossly ill prepared” to respond to an incident such as a mass school shooting. Among those, the district will conduct an assessment to reduce the number of points of entry to get onto campuses, explore using mobile applications with GPS to help first responders navigate their way on campuses, improve collaboration with local first responder agencies to share campus maps and other critical information, and swiftly exchange information with the first responder agencies.
